City Impact Church is entering through the Gates of Peace
Throughout December 2008, and on into the rest of our lives, we need to reaffirm the Gates of Peace. God’s shalom/peace includes the meaning: nothing missing, nothing broken, complete and whole. What a gate to have passed through! City Impact Church, this belongs to us!
Jesus is the Prince of Peace (Isaiah 9:6). Peace was delivered at His birth, administered throughout His life, signed for with His blood and guaranteed at His resurrection. Luke 2:14 records that peace was made available to us when Jesus came to earth at His birth 2,000 years ago. This is the greatest Peace Treaty ever announced. It was delivered as a baby and signed in the blood of the sinless man, Jesus Christ. After His death, burial and resurrection as Jesus was about to leave earth and return to heaven, He promises in John 14:27 that He is leaving His peace with us. He then differentiates between His kingdom peace that He is giving to us, and the world system peace that breeds trouble and fear.
Peace is ours when we receive what God has done for us through His son, Jesus Christ. He promised in Isaiah 26:3 that He would “keep us in perfect peace” as long as our mind, (our thoughts, our mental processing) was “fixed with trust and confidence on Him.” When we willingly obey Colossians 3:15 and “let the peace of God rule in your hearts” it will be an anchor for our minds to be fixed with trust and confidence upon.
Remember who we are in Christ, we are His Peace Keepers. We have the greatest Peace Treaty ever made as a guarantee of our rights and privileges in Him. Always be ready to boldly proclaim the Good News and deliver it, with love, in the midst of trouble and fear. Let’s stay committed to our royal assignment and see our destiny unfold before us, and the destinies of others changed and transformed into the kingdom of the Prince of Peace.
